Background
The climbing shoes are specially designed and manufactured for climbing mountains and traveling, and are very suitable for outdoor sports. The waterproof performance is the first function of modern mountaineering shoes, and the waterproof and air permeability of the modern mountaineering shoes are incomparable with that of common sports shoes. In china in the middle and late 80 s of the 20 th century, the wearing of various sports shoes became increasingly popular fashion, and subsequently military boots were added. In this case, the sport shoes are called as 'tourist shoes' to become the selection objects of travelers, and the military boots become the first choice for those who love field survival and outdoor sporters. It is not really a sport shoe (mainly jogging shoes or tennis shoes) nor military boots that are well suited for outdoor sports. Since the last century, professional hiking shoes designed and manufactured specifically for mountain climbing and travel have begun to prevail in europe.
The existing climbing shoes are used for climbing mountains, but basically do not have the function of climbing mountains, tools are generally used for climbing mountains, and at the moment, the traditional climbing shoes have little effect, so that the climbing shoes are very necessary to solve the problem.

Detailed Description
The technical solutions in the embodiments of the present invention will be described clearly and completely with reference to the accompanying drawings in the embodiments of the present invention, and it is obvious that the described embodiments are only some embodiments of the present invention, not all embodiments. Based on the embodiments in the present invention, all other embodiments obtained by a person skilled in the art without creative work belong to the protection scope of the present invention.
Referring to fig. 1-5, the present invention provides a technical solution: a hiking shoe, comprising: the vamp structure is used for wrapping the instep; an outsole structure disposed on a lower surface of the upper structure; an insole structure disposed within the outsole structure; a footbed structure disposed on an upper surface of the insole structure; the shoelace structure is arranged on the vamp structure; a first connecting structure disposed at a front end of the outsole structure; the first mountaineering structure is arranged on the first connecting structure; a second mountaineering structure disposed on the outsole structure.
The upper structure includes: an exterior vamp 1 and an interior vamp 2; the exterior upper 1 rests on the interior upper 2.
The outsole structure comprises: an outer sole 3; the outer sole 3 is arranged on the outer vamp 1.
The insole construction comprises: an inner sole 4; the inner sole 4 is arranged on the upper surface of the outer sole 3, and the inner sole 4 is connected with the inner vamp 2.
The insole structure comprises: an insole 5; the insole 5 is placed on the upper surface of the insole structure.
The shoelace structure comprises: a fixing belt 6, an adjusting buckle 7 and a magic tape 8; the fixing band 6 is arranged on the outer vamp 1, the adjusting buckle 7 is arranged on the fixing band 6, and the magic tapes 8 are respectively arranged on the outer vamp 1 and the fixing band 6.
The first connecting structure includes: a pair of fixing bolts 9; the front end of the outer sole 3 is provided with a rectangular groove, the side surface of the outer sole 3 is provided with a first fixing screw hole connected with the rectangular groove, a second fixing screw hole matched with the first fixing screw hole is arranged in the rectangular groove, and each fixing bolt 9 is arranged in the corresponding first fixing screw hole.
The first mountaineering structure includes: a connecting block 10 and a climbing hook 11; the connecting block 10 is provided with a third threaded hole matched with the first fixing threaded hole, the mountain climbing hook 11 is arranged on the connecting block 10, and the connecting block 10 is fixed through the fixing bolt 9.
The second mountaineering structure includes: a cylindrical housing 12 and a pair of circular housings 13; the rear end of the side surface of the outer sole 3 is provided with a circular through hole, the cylindrical shell 12 is arranged in the circular through hole, and the pair of circular shells 13 are arranged at two ends of the cylindrical shell 12.
Example (b): the shoe upper structure is used for wrapping the foot surface, the outer sole structure on the lower surface of the shoe upper structure is used for contacting with the ground, the inner sole structure in the outer sole structure is used for contacting with the foot, the insole structure on the upper surface of the inner sole structure is used for increasing friction force, the first connecting structure at the front end of the outer sole structure is used for connecting, the first mountain climbing structure on the first connecting structure is used for climbing, the second mountain climbing structure on the outer sole structure is used for climbing, firstly, the magic tape 8 is opened, the foot is put in, the adjusting buckle 7 is adjusted, the length of the fixing belt 6 is adjusted, the fixing belt 6 is stuck back through the magic tape 8, when climbing, the shoe upper can be normally worn, when climbing is needed, the fixing bolt 9 on the first fixing screw hole is detached and taken out, the connecting block 10 is inserted into the rectangular groove, the fixing bolt 9 fixes the connecting block 10 through the first fixing screw hole, when climbing is carried out, climbing is carried out through the mountain-climbing hook 11, labor is saved, convenience is improved, the rope can penetrate through the round shell 13 on the cylindrical shell 12 in a telescopic mode, and therefore the rope is fixed, and safety is improved.
